How to take a cool picture with a cat? - in detail

To capture a cool picture with a cat, start by ensuring the environment is calm and familiar to the cat, as this will help it feel relaxed and natural. Choose a well-lit area, preferably with natural light, to enhance the photo’s quality and avoid harsh shadows. Position the cat in a spot with a clean, uncluttered background to keep the focus on the subject. Use a camera or smartphone with a good focus feature to capture sharp details, and consider enabling portrait mode for a professional, blurred-background effect. Engage the cat’s attention by using toys, treats, or sounds to elicit natural expressions or movements. Timing is crucial; wait for moments when the cat is calm, curious, or playful to capture its character. Experiment with angles by shooting at the cat’s eye level for a more intimate and engaging perspective. Patience is key, as cats may not cooperate immediately. Take multiple shots to increase the chances of getting the perfect image. Post-processing tools can be used to adjust brightness, contrast, or colors, but avoid over-editing to maintain authenticity. Always prioritize the cat’s comfort and avoid forcing it into uncomfortable poses or situations. By combining these techniques, you can create a visually appealing and memorable photograph that showcases the cat’s unique personality.
